    Key Features of Roadside Assistance

    When selecting a roadside assistance service, it is crucial to think about the variety of offerings they have. A trustworthy company should include a diverse set of needs including towing, flat tire assistance, gas delivery, battery jump-starts, and unlocking services. The availability of these offerings can significantly impact your comfort while operating your vehicle, guaranteeing that you are ready for a selection of unforeseen circumstances on the highway. Look for packages that explicitly outline these attributes, as they provide a comprehensive safety net for drivers.

    Moreover key feature to evaluate is the time it takes to respond. In stressful emergency cases, waiting for help can feel like an lifetime. A effective roadside assistance provider should ensure a rapid response time, ideally within 30 minutes to an hour. Knowing their standard wait times through reviews or experiences can help you escape frustrating delays. Providers that focus on fast support can make a huge difference your general satisfaction, particularly during crisis situations.

    Lastly, think about the level of service available. A top-notch roadside assistance company should have a reactive and available customer service department accessible through multiple platforms, such as phone, online chat, or mobile app. This openness ensures that you can reach someone who can help you whenever you need it, night or anytime. Look for companies that have around-the-clock support and have a track record for customer satisfaction, as this can greatly enhance your trust in their capabilities.

    Preparing for Emergencies on the Road

    Being prepared for roadside emergencies is essential for all drivers. First, get acquainted yourself with what a quality roadside assistance plan includes. Ensure that essential services such as towing, tire changes, battery jump-starts, and delivering fuel are included in your plan. Knowing exactly what your plan covers helps you avoid surprises during challenging times. It’s important to review the details of your service, so you will know how to request assistance when you need it most.

    Afterward, take preventive steps to prepare your vehicle for unexpected situations. Keep an emergency kit stocked with necessary items like a first aid kit, torch, bottled water, and essential tools. Additionally, carrying a phone charger and a blanket can be very helpful if you find yourself in need of help. Maintaining your vehicle is equally important; ensure that your tires are properly inflated and your fuel tank is kept topped off to minimize the chances of breakdowns.

    Lastly, establish a clear plan for communication with your roadside assistance provider. Memorize their hotline number by heart, and have it saved in your phone for easy retrieval.
